Transaction dfb1d9527063d1311b26cb323253cf95e9114503a502fe8bc84bf2bd3a27701a
1 Input
1 Output
-
dfb1d9527063d1311b26cb323253cf95e9114503a502fe8bc84bf2bd3a27701a:0
- value
- 5549522833
- script pubkey
- OP_0 OP_PUSHBYTES_32 d806fb70f199596a2c4186db7f402632cc2409704a8f7c634140e0975fa4a160
- address
- bc1qmqr0ku83n9vk5tzpsmdh7spxxtxzgztsf28hcc6pgrsfwhay59sqhqyltn